A gripping thriller set in a dying city, once known for its coal mining and the smoke of steel mills. The lives of three restless souls are turned upside down: volunteer firefighter Nathan discovers secretly stored money in a burning building, which soon begins to threaten everyone around him; nurse Callie risks her career to fulfill her patient’s last wish, knowing he may not have much time left; and Andy struggles to break free from his heroin addiction while trying to track down and stop a serial predator. The seemingly sleepy town reveals its rusty face, and it is up to them how they confront the past and what they are willing to risk for the future. Ken Jaworowski works as an editor for the New York Times and has several successful plays to his credit, so his writing career was a logical next step. Jaworowski enjoys writing about people with their weaknesses who still strive to find dignity and beauty in their lives. The Failures of Small Towns is his debut novel, which has been enthusiastically received by critics and readers alike, earning Jaworowski a nomination for the Edgar Allan Poe Award.
